Alexandre Bergel, professor at the University of Chile, gave a talk yesterday at the Visualisation Institute of the University of Stuttgart. He presented the application of two innovative visualisation techniques to software engineering data. He closed the talk with a demonstration of a visualisation tool they develop.

I believe there is still a lot to explore in how to visualise best the data we have for the tasks to be performed during a software project. Yet, I also think we still don't know enough about the information needs. Maybe Daniel Graziotin will be able to contribute to this (doi: 10.3897/rio.2.e8865).
